## Changed defaults

Heads up: the Ledgerline tax-rate lookup cache now defaults to a 15-minute TTL instead of 24 hours. Turns out rates in the Veldt County sandbox were going stale mid-demo, which was embarrassing. Eviction is now LRU rather than FIFO, and the cache warms on boot. If you're reviewing, check that nothing hardcodes the old TTL. The new defaults land as follows.

deployment values, bajop-taweg:
holwyn:
  log_level: debug
  metrics_host: metrics.holwyn.zemvarsys.internal
  pool_size: 32

Hi team,

Before I hand off the 3.2 release, please note the humidity sensor drift reported on Verdana controllers in the Elmbrook trial site. Drift exceeds 4% after roughly ten days of continuous operation; firmware 3.2.1 adds an automatic recalibration cycle every 72 hours. Support should advise growers to install 3.2.1 and trigger a manual recalibration once. The hotfix bundle must be verified before distribution, so I'm including the signing key used for the 3.2.1 packages below.

release key, fahof-yagap: bky3_m5d

Q3 Planning Note — Revised Commission Scheme

From next quarter, Verilane Distribution moves all branch sales staff to the tiered commission model piloted in the Marrow Bay region. Base commission drops to 4%, with accelerators at 110% and 125% of quota. Renewals now count at half weight; new-logo deals carry a 1.5x multiplier. Branch managers should brief teams before the 15th and flag any grandfathering disputes to Regional Ops. Payout timing shifts to monthly. Context for the change is summarised below.

board note of kadug-tawig: Only 5 of the 100 pilot accounts renewed Oliath, so a churn review is set for April 15.

Account recovery for the cron-drift digging on Tockwise: if your contractor login gets wedged (happens a lot mid-investigation), don't ping the whole channel. Use the self-serve recovery flow on the Hallmark scheduler console, pick "drift triage" as the reason, and you'll be back in minutes. The flow will ask for the recovery passphrase below.

unlock words, fawig-bagef: olidor-holir-istox-holath-tamys-quenion-giliel